L'hermitte's sign happens when the head is bent forward. Some people say its an "electrical feeling" but to me it feels like vibration. Mine happens in my lower back and in my left elbow, and sometime left fingers. I did know a girl who said hers seemed to "move" from place to place, but I have ever heard of that again. it could radiate down an arm i suppose.

L'hermitte's is an electrical/zapping kind of pain.  When I had it it went down the front of both legs.  I have MS and had a lesion on my cervical spine.
